Business Brief, Issue 5. 24 February 1999
This Business Brief gives Customs' position regarding ship design services. In June 1995, a tribunal (Cholerton Ltd v C & E Comrs (1995) VAT Decision 13387 unreported [Part V12]) held that, in certain circumstances, design services were integral to the modification of a ship, despite the fact that Cholerton did not carry out the modification services. The design services were found to be zero-rated.
